Willis and Elsie Shenk Foundation

LANCASTER, PA EIN: 23-2680871

The Willis and Elsie Shenk Foundation is a private foundation based in Lancaster, Pennsylvania, established in 1992. As a 501(c)(3) organization, it operates as a grantmaking foundation focused on supporting education, philanthropy, voluntarism, and human services initiatives.

Mission & Focus Areas

The foundation's primary funding priorities include:

  • Education
  •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king
  • Human Services
  • Youth development programs
  • Environmental initiatives, including community and school gardens and renewable energy
  • Environmental education

Geographic Focus

Where this funder awards grants

The foundation primarily funds organizations in Pennsylvania, with a particular emphasis on the Lancaster County area.

Recent Activity

Recent developments and announcements

2024

In 2024, the foundation demonstrated continued commitment to environmental conservation and education in Lancaster County through grants supporting land acquisition, environmental corridor projects, and educational institutions.
